Common Concerns Answered
Why doesn't the Minn Kota Fortrex 112 have Spot-Lock?
The Fortrex 112 is designed with a focus on raw power, durability, and precise cable steering for anglers who prioritize those attributes. For models incorporating Spot-Lock anchoring technology, Minn Kota offers the Ulterra and Terrova series.
Can I control this motor wirelessly?
This specific model of the Fortrex 112 utilizes a cable-steer foot pedal for primary control. Wireless remote functionality is not integrated into this configuration, aligning with its core design priorities.
Is the 45-inch shaft long enough for my large boat?
A 45-inch shaft is typically sufficient for most freshwater bass boats and many bay boats. For very large vessels or those with exceptionally high bows, a longer shaft might be necessary to ensure the motor remains submerged in rough water.
